Abstract
Silicon oxynitride, a relatively new ceramic that has desirable properties for applications in high-temperature nuclear reactors, was found to be resistant to gross damage and major dimensional changes during intense fast-neutron irradiation at temperatures from <100°C to ∼800°C.Keywords
